One person was killed and 10 were injured Thursday when an explosion tore through a house in a popular market, the Hamas-controlled interior ministry in Gaza said.

It was not immediately clear what caused the explosion.
The blast in the Al-Zawiya area collapsed large parts of the house and damaged dozens of buildings and shops nearby, according to the statement.
Civil defense teams and Hamas police were able to control the resulting fire.
The blast shook the neighborhood on the third day of Eid al-Fitr, a Muslim holiday that marks the end of Ramadan.
The IDF signaled it wasn't involved, calling the incident an "internal" matter in Gaza.
